Columbus Layfette Prichard, born to George and Mary Prichard. Siblings to Oliver Prichard, Walt K. Prichard, Bonnie L. Prichard, George Ernest "Erne" Prichard, Durfey Prichard, Gaylen Floyd Prichard, James Prichard, Andrew Prichard, Raymond E. Prichard, John A. Prichard and his twin brother, Jeff Prichard.
Columbus was a hard worker farmer, as well as working in the Oil field.
Columbus married Flora Ellen Ferguson on April 1924 and together they had 3 children, Julia Prichard, Mary Lois Prichard(Hall) and Jimmy Prichard (Benson).
Columbus had a tragic accident from a oil fire spark that burned his body while working in Mission City for a company called Gyspy Oil Company.
He later died at Harbor Hospital.
Columbus was interned to Carmargo, Oklahoma where he is laid to rest with his family member and no headstone.
